Preparing Your Business for AI Adoption

How to get your team ready for applied AI automation: governance, playbooks, measurement, and practical rollout steps.

AI adoption succeeds when teams have clear rules, good inputs, and measurable goals. This playbook outlines the practical steps that help Huntsville-area teams adopt applied AI safely and consistently.

Adoption basics (simple and effective)

  • Define what’s in-scope and out-of-scope (and document it)
  • Standardize prompts and templates for recurring workflows
  • Choose approved sources and keep them current
  • Measure weekly: time saved, completeness, throughput, and error rate

Rollout approach that keeps risk low

Start with one workflow and one team. Implement the smallest version that works, then expand. Avoid broad rollouts without training and ownership.
